Knockback direction always the same

Whenever my player is attacked by an enemy I want him to be knocked in the direction away from the enemy. Instead he always get's knocked the way he isn't facing.

This is the part of the script which controls the knockback:

     if (other.gameObject.name == "enemySword" && !damaged){
     var target : Transform = other.transform;
     health -= 10;
     dir1 = transform.position - target.position.normalized;
     rb.AddRelativeForce(dir1 * thrust);
     damaged = true;
     damageWait();
     }
 }

Answer by yanhui · May 25, 2016 at 04:31 PM

you should change code to this :

 //dir1 = transform.position - target.position.normalized;
 dir1 = (transform.position - target.position).normalized;
